Heads up: if the Lintrock baseline file in the Quarrow repo drifts from main, CI fails with a "stale baseline" error even when the code is fine. Quick fix is to regenerate the baseline on a clean checkout and re-push. If a customer build is blocked, confirm the failing run matches the token below before escalating.

build token for yadug-yagag: htk21_c863c33eb8b82c0c9c152

Handover Note — Director Transition

As I pass the Velmora Instruments portfolio to Director Ashwin Corle, please note the planned retirement of the Quillsen gauge line. Production at the Bramford site winds down over two quarters; spares commitments run a further eighteen months. Department heads should confirm inventory positions and customer notification schedules before the next steering call. The commercial rationale is summarised in the confidential note below.

management briefing: Headcount on the Silok team goes from 44 to 77 by the end of May. Gross margin on Silok came in at 63 percent against a plan of 30 percent.

**Capacity note — Vellastra dispatch simulator.** For the eng sync: simulating the 40-car Marrowgate tower at 10x speed saturates one worker at roughly 9k rider events/sec, so we'll shard by bank rather than by floor. Memory stays flat if the event ring is sized correctly. The knobs we propose locking in are these.

tuning table, hahof-tafop:
RATE_LIMITS = {
    "ulaix": 10,
    "wenath": 1,
}